Karachi: Karachi Kings defeated Peshawar Zalmi by 6 wickets in the thirteenth match and day’s first match of the sixth edition of Pakistan Super League, (PSL) which was played at National Stadium Karachi.

Earlier, Peshawar Zalmi scored 188 runs out of 5 wickets in the first inning.
Karachi Kings started innings while struggling to chase the target of 189 runs but were later supported by the middle order.
Kings have earlier won the toss and have decided to field first.
